The method, in 3 moves
Each stage narrows the search — from the business problem, to the proof it has been solved before, to the individual who solved it.
Define the Challenge
Before we define the person, we define the proble.
- What needs to change?
- Where does the organisation need to get to?
- What would success look like 12–18 months after the appointment?
For some searches, the role is already clear. For others, helping define the leadership requirement is part of the assignment.
Find the Evidence
We look beyond titles and conventional career paths. Instead, we ask:
- Where has this person faced a comparable challenge?
- What did they personally change?
- What measurable impact followed?
This allows us to explore adjacent sectors and broader talent markets, without losing sight of what matters.
